The Evolution of Artificial Intelligence
Initially, AI focused on solving problems by formulating complex functions more easily. Its primary goal was to understand the relationship between inputs and outputs and predict outcomes. For example, AI could analyze the features of an image to determine if a four-legged animal is more likely a cat rather than a human. Essentially, there was a formula linking the input (image features) to the output (identification). Similarly, AI could predict the likelihood of certain terms following mathematical terms based on given examples.

Real-World Application: AlphaGo’s Historic Move
A notable application of this method is Google DeepMind’s AlphaGo AI program, which made a historic move against world Go champion Lee Sedol. In the fourth game, AlphaGo’s 37th move was so unexpected that many experts, including Sedol, initially deemed it a mistake. However, it later proved to be a turning point, demonstrating AI’s capability to develop innovative strategies that even human experts couldn’t predict. This move, known as “The Unforgettable Move 37,” highlighted AI’s potential beyond predefined patterns, showcasing its ability to solve creative problems across various domains.
